Even though overall overdoses are down, Chitwood explained, the number of overdose deaths have increased, as fentanyl has been added to many other already-dangerous substances, such as marijuana, cocaine or methamphetamines. No part of Florida is completely free of the risk of sinkholes, according to the FDEP, as most of the state is underlain with limestone, although there are regions that are more susceptible to sinkholes. The U.S. Geological Survey (USGS) says sinkholes commonly occur when the rock below the land surface is limestone, carbonate rock, salt beds, or rocks that can naturally be dissolved by groundwater circulating through them. 2 views. A Gray Toyota Tacoma driving westbound on State Road 44 in the eastbound lane around 2:20 a.m. crashed head-on into a Black Infinity Q50, which then hit the center median; then a third vehicle crashed into the Toyota and a fourth car crashed into the debris, FHP said. The presumption of regularity applies to such records and under the presumption, the party presenting the records need not prove that the contents of the records that they are presenting are true and accurate, but they may be asked to prove that the records were obtained from the proper sources.
